819. Let Us Work Too

1. The Lord worketh, let us work too;
In his vineyard there's much to do,
And souls perish for need of you:
The Lord worketh, let us work too.

2. The world moveth, let us move too,
The Sun's glory that we may view.
From night turning to day dawn new;
The world moveth, let us move too.

3. The wrong speaketh, let us speak too;
The worst error is bright with dew;
Shall truth slumber the whole day thro'?
The wrong speaketh, let us speak too.

4. The Christ liveth, let us live too.
From death waking, his work to do,
With hearts loving and pure and true:
The Christ liveth, let us live too.
